Sunday eve batch cook of this lovely recipe done. Used 1 tsp garam masala, 1 tsp tumeric and 1 tsp cumin seeds as the spice based and substituted cream with coconut milk to keep it vegan. The kick came from 2 tsp of Angus & Oink Vindaloo Lip Tingler spice blend!

Example of how Beer Duty is changing for us as of February 1st on our biggest selling beer, at an output of ~60HLpa (1200HL total). Broadly, going down slightly for beer sold to the on trade (as this is discounted) and up slightly for beer sold to the off trade or retail.
